On the technical side, I’m shooting my Sony a7iii along with the Sony G Master 24-70 f2.8 & 70-200 f2.8. ISO varies.

Normally I’d have shot the 85mm 1.4 but this was a serious run and gun kind of a day, so no time for the 85mm. All light is natural. The sony is masterful at puling in natural light and presenting the most beautiful subtle shadows on facial features.
